En fait j'ai fait un programme qui sauvegarde dans un fichier .txt des chemins d'accès de la forme "C:\Test\A
Pour chaque ligne de mon fichier texte, j'ai une chaine de caractères...
Je veux donc les récupérer une par une. Je parcours donc mon fichier tant que je n'ai pas atteint la fin avec ce code :

while (!feof(fc)) {
fscanf(fc,"%s",&chaine);
}

Mon problème se pose quand j'ai un chemin d'accès qui contient un espace ! Par ex : "C:\Test\A C"
A ce moment là, chaine va contenir "C:\Test\A" apres la 1ère boucle et "C" après la 2ème boucle...

COmment faire pour mettre toute une ligne d'un fichier dans une chaine de caractères, sans prendre en considération les éventuels espaces ?

Merci Bcp